在eclipse中是否有用于刷新项目的键盘快捷键?

时间:2011-10-27 21:16:58

标签: eclipse macos pydev eclipse-cdt

我正在寻找除了右键单击项目之外的其他内容,然后刷新所有选项。因为它痛苦。我正在使用旧版本的Eclipse(v3.5)。

3 个答案:

答案 0 :(得分:3)

这不是理想的,但是'Shift-Alt-Q,P'(执行shift-alt-q组合,释放所有键然后按'p')将您带到包浏览器,如果你点击选择项目时,F5将刷新整个项目。

就像我说的那样,并不理想,但我能够想出最好的。

答案 1 :(得分:0)

F5不工作吗?

CTRL + SHIFT + L应列出可用的键盘快捷键。

答案 2 :(得分:0)

同样,我无法提供理想的解决方案,但是Windows用户可以选择这种解决方案,因为它令人沮丧并需要“最小按键”解决方案。

我设法为AutoHotKey编写了一个脚本,当Eclipse是活动窗口时,它将侦听Win + F5键。如果检测到Win + F5键,它将自动执行Brian Gruber的技术:Shift-Alt-Q,P,然后按F5,然后按F12,将焦点重新带到编辑器。

eclipse_Win_F5_refresh.ahk

#IfWinActive ahk_class SWT_Window0
; Win+F5 = Refresh Eclipse project
$#F5::
Send, !+q
Send, p
;Send, Space
Send, {F5}
Send, {F12}
return

那么这只是一个问题:

  1. 将脚本保存到文件
  2. 安装AutoHotKey
  3. 双击脚本文件以运行它
  4. 在月食中按Win-key + F5键刷新您的项目